Flock exists to make the freight industry better. Our patented software pools freight in the most efficient way possible—bringing shippers more cost-effective options while helping carriers keep their trucks (and wallets) full. Plus, fuller trucks moving on optimized routes reduces carbon emissions by up to 40% compared to traditional methods—helping the environment, too. Better for shippers. Better for carriers. Better for the planet. Flock yeah! Our mission is to reimagine existing freight processes by relentlessly eliminating inefficiency and waste through shared truckload shipping. Infamous for inefficiencies, the freight industry is long overdue for innovation. It`s time to move freight better.

Metropolitan Atlanta Rapid Transit Authority

MARTA was created in 1965 to provide safe, convenient and reliable transit service for the Metro Atlanta region. MARTA is the 9th largest public transportation system in the US and North America operating bus, rail and paratransit service for more than 430,000 passenger trips every week day. MARTA is primarily funded by a 1% sales tax levied by our member jurisdictions - the City of Atlanta, Clayton and DeKalb counties. MARTA is vital to the success of metro Atlanta`s economy, the preservation of our environment and the quality of life in our region. According to a University of Georgia study, MARTA is responsible for about $2.6 billion in economic activity every year.
